NIST Revises Security and Privacy Control Catalog to Improve Software Update and Patch Releases

NIST – A revision to NIST’s catalog of security and privacy safeguards aims to help organizations better manage risks related to software updates and patches. The catalog revision is part of NIST’s response to a recent Executive Order on strengthening the nation’s cybersecurity. Completed with the help of a real-time commenting system, the revision is available in several different formats, some of which are machine-readable.
